In Norcross, GA, heating maintenance typically ranges from $75 to $200 per visit for most homeowners. The primary factors influencing cost are the scope of the maintenance performed and if it's a single service or part of a long-term maintenance agreement.

To calculate the cost, consider your labor rates (e.g., HVAC technician at around $21.79–$23.45 per hour in Norcross), the estimated time for the job, cost of any necessary parts or materials, and a margin for overhead and profit. You can also benchmark against the typical Norcross rates of $75–$200 per job for a guide.
According to available data, the average hourly rate for an HVAC technician in Norcross, GA, typically ranges from $21.79 to $23.45.
Yes, offering tiered pricing (Basic: $59–$100, Mid-range: $101–$250, Premium: $251–$500) allows you to cater to different customer needs and budgets, potentially increasing your customer base and service offerings.
The scope of work significantly impacts the price. A basic check-up for a single unit will be at the lower end ($59–$100), while a comprehensive tune-up or a multi-unit service plan (up to $500) will be more expensive due to increased labor, parts, and complexity.
Cost variations stem from factors such as the type of service (basic vs. comprehensive), the number and complexity of heating units, whether it's an emergency service, and the cost of any necessary replacement parts or specialized materials.
